Hydrogen has the lowest Atomic Mass of all the elements. Hydrogen has one proton and one electron. Helium, two neutrons, two protons and two electrons.

Hydrogen and helium, both gasses, differ greatly in:the number of protons and electrons (1 or 2),the number of neutrons (0 or 2),their Atomic Mass 1.0 or 4.0 ,and not at least in their reactivity (highly explosive or inert).
